The project for the complex of the “Federico II” University in Via Mezzocannone, was an occasion to analyze a current theme about the transformation of the city: the relationship between the ancient city and the contemporary project. The essay focuses on: "Building in the built", with two main lines of response to the theme, one about the conservation, the other about the regeneration. The second approach is pursued: the contemporary becomes an expression of one's own age. We work through "fragments", that allows a re-reading of the context and the relationship with memory. The project for University’s buildings is measured with the re-reading of the historical building and its relationship with the old center, through a strategy that works for punctual interventions, with new paths and functions.
